Boudjima climate — normals and trends
Boudjima (Algeria) has a hot-summer mediterranean climate (Csa) under the Köppen-Geiger classification. Its mean annual temperature is 16.5 °C and it receives 842 mm of precipitation per year.
These figures are normals computed over 86 complete calendar years, from 1940 to 2025, using ERA5 reanalysis data from the Copernicus programme.
The warmest month is August (25.6 °C on average) and the coldest is January (9.2 °C). Rainfall peaks in December.
Boudjima averages 1 frost days, 41 hot days (≥ 30 °C) and 105 rainy days per year.
Boudjima has warmed by +2.3 °C between 1940 and 2025, or +0.27 °C per decade. This trend is statistically significant.
The number of frost days there went from about 2 to 0 per year over the period.
The hottest day of the period reached 42.0 °C (on 23 July 2023) and the coldest -5.4 °C (on 21 February 1956).
Data from ERA5 reanalysis (Copernicus Climate Change Service), redistributed under a CC-BY 4.0 licence. Normals are recomputed whenever the archive is updated.
